Local Cancer Fighter Expands

Previous Entry | Next Entry
| | Comments (0) |

Manhattan Beach-based Vantage Oncology said today that it has acquired seven new medical centers across the country.

The firm also opened three new centers, giving it a total of 31 oncology centers in 11 states.

Vantage Oncology, which operates or partners with oncology centers to fight cancer, also secured a $100 million line of credit to continue its expansion.
